Understanding Las Cruces Utilities
Las Cruces Utilities (LCU) plays a vital role in our community. They're not just some faceless corporation; they're a local entity dedicated to providing essential services to the residents and businesses of Las Cruces. Understanding the breadth of services they offer and how they operate can make your life a whole lot easier.
First off, LCU is responsible for delivering clean and safe water to your taps. This involves a complex system of water sources, treatment plants, and distribution networks. They constantly monitor water quality to ensure it meets all federal and state standards. So, when you turn on the faucet, you can be confident that the water is safe to drink.
Next up is natural gas. LCU provides natural gas services for heating, cooking, and other uses. They maintain the gas lines and infrastructure to ensure a reliable and safe supply. Natural gas is a convenient and efficient energy source, but it's also important to be aware of safety measures, like knowing what to do if you smell gas.
And let's not forget about solid waste services. LCU handles trash collection, recycling, and disposal. They're working hard to promote recycling and reduce waste going to landfills. By participating in recycling programs, we can all do our part to protect the environment and keep Las Cruces clean.

Understanding Your Bill
Okay, let's break down your Las Cruces Utilities bill. It might seem like a bunch of numbers and jargon, but understanding it can help you manage your usage and potentially save some cash. Plus, knowing what you’re paying for keeps things transparent and helps you avoid surprises. No one likes bill shock, right?
First off, let's look at the basic components of the bill. You'll typically see charges for water, gas, and solid waste services, as well as any applicable taxes and fees. Each service will be listed separately, along with the amount of usage and the corresponding charge.
The water charges are usually based on the amount of water you consume during the billing period. This is measured in gallons or cubic feet. The more water you use, the higher your bill will be. It's important to be mindful of your water usage and take steps to conserve water to lower your bill.
Gas charges are based on the amount of natural gas you consume, measured in therms or CCF (hundred cubic feet). Like water, the more gas you use, the higher your bill will be. Gas usage typically increases during the winter months due to heating, so expect to see higher bills during that time.
The solid waste charges cover the cost of trash collection, recycling, and disposal. These charges may be based on the size of your trash can or the frequency of collection. Recycling services are often included in the solid waste charges, so be sure to take advantage of them.
In addition to these basic charges, you may also see other fees on your bill. These could include late payment fees, connection fees, or other service charges. Be sure to read the bill carefully to understand what these fees are and how they are applied.
The bill will also show your previous balance, any payments you've made, and the due date for the current bill. It's important to pay your bill on time to avoid late fees and potential service disruptions. LCU offers several payment options, including online payments, mail-in payments, and in-person payments.

Saving Money on Your Utilities
Who doesn’t want to save a few bucks on their utility bills? Luckily, there are plenty of ways to reduce your usage and lower your monthly expenses with Las Cruces Utilities. Let's get into some practical tips and tricks!
One of the easiest ways to save money is to conserve water. Water is a precious resource, and wasting it not only hurts the environment but also your wallet. Simple things like fixing leaky faucets, taking shorter showers, and using water-efficient appliances can make a big difference.
Another great way to save water is to adjust your watering habits. Water your lawn and garden early in the morning or late in the evening to reduce evaporation. Use a rain barrel to collect rainwater for watering plants. And consider replacing grass with drought-tolerant landscaping to reduce your water needs.
Conserving natural gas can also save you money. Lowering your thermostat, especially when you're not home, can significantly reduce your gas consumption. Insulating your home properly can also help keep it warmer in the winter and cooler in the summer, reducing your reliance on heating and cooling systems.
Energy-efficient appliances can also help you save money on your utility bills. Look for appliances with the Energy Star label, which indicates that they meet certain energy efficiency standards. Replacing old, inefficient appliances with newer models can save you money over the long term.
Proper insulation is key to keeping your home comfortable and energy-efficient. Insulate your walls, attic, and floors to prevent heat loss in the winter and heat gain in the summer. This will reduce your reliance on heating and cooling systems, saving you money on your utility bills.
Reduce your waste to lower your solid waste charges. Recycle as much as possible, compost food scraps and yard waste, and reduce your consumption of single-use items. This will not only save you money but also help protect the environment.
